Pulse Analysis
The convergence of messaging and customer‑relationship management has become a strategic priority for enterprises seeking faster, context‑rich interactions. Twilio, a leader in cloud communications, partnered with Amatec to deliver a native chat extension for Zoho CRM, allowing users to launch conversations directly from contact, lead, or deal records. By embedding Twilio’s programmable messaging stack within Zoho’s interface, the solution eliminates the friction of toggling between separate apps, a pain point that historically slowed sales cycles and support response times.
The extension stores every conversation in the CRM’s Contacts and Leads modules, creating a permanent, searchable audit trail that aligns messages with the underlying business data. Real‑time, bi‑directional chat appears alongside task lists and activity feeds, while in‑app notifications ensure that inbound messages are never missed. Security is handled by Zoho’s existing permission framework and Twilio’s encrypted channels, giving IT teams confidence that sensitive customer information remains protected while still being instantly accessible to frontline users.
For organizations, this tighter integration translates into measurable productivity gains: fewer context switches, quicker resolution of queries, and more informed decision‑making because every discussion is tied to the relevant record. Early adopters report reduced reliance on external tools such as Slack or WhatsApp, lowering licensing costs and simplifying compliance reporting. As more CRM vendors open their platforms to embedded communications, extensions like Twilio Chat for Zoho CRM set a benchmark for how unified messaging can drive revenue growth and operational efficiency.
